Skip to content

Fix(lib/win/net): Strip UDS away under Win7#152534

Open
PaulDance wants to merge 1 commit intorust-lang:mainfrom
PaulDance:patches/remove-win7-uds
Open

Fix(lib/win/net): Strip UDS away under Win7#152534
PaulDance wants to merge 1 commit intorust-lang:mainfrom
PaulDance:patches/remove-win7-uds

Conversation

@PaulDance
Copy link
Contributor

@PaulDance PaulDance commented Feb 12, 2026

Unix Domain Socket support has only been added to Windows since Windows 10 Insider Preview Build 17063. Thus, it has no chance of ever being supported under Windows 7, making current tests fail. This therefore strips it entirely away from the Win7 target using cfg gates where appropriate.

cc #150487 @roblabla

@rustbot label T-libs A-io O-windows-7

Unix Domain Socket support has only been added to Windows since Windows
10 Insider Preview Build 17063. Thus, it has no chance of ever being
supported under Windows 7, making current tests fail. This therefore
strips it entirely away from the Win7 target using `cfg` gates where
appropriate.

Signed-off-by: Paul Mabileau <paul.mabileau@harfanglab.fr>
@rustbot rustbot added O-windows Operating system: Windows S-waiting-on-author Status: This is awaiting some action (such as code changes or more information) from the author. T-libs Relevant to the library team, which will review and decide on the PR/issue. A-io Area: `std::io`, `std::fs`, `std::net` and `std::path` O-windows-7 OS: Windows 7 or Windows Server 2008 R2 or etc. labels Feb 12, 2026
@PaulDance PaulDance marked this pull request as ready for review February 12, 2026 14:28
@rustbot rustbot added the S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. label Feb 12, 2026
@rustbot rustbot removed the S-waiting-on-author Status: This is awaiting some action (such as code changes or more information) from the author. label Feb 12, 2026
@rustbot
Copy link
Collaborator

rustbot commented Feb 12, 2026

r? @Mark-Simulacrum

rustbot has assigned @Mark-Simulacrum.
They will have a look at your PR within the next two weeks and either review your PR or reassign to another reviewer.

Use r? to explicitly pick a reviewer

Why was this reviewer chosen?

The reviewer was selected based on:

  • Owners of files modified in this PR: @ChrisDenton, libs
  • @ChrisDenton, libs expanded to 8 candidates

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

A-io Area: `std::io`, `std::fs`, `std::net` and `std::path` O-windows Operating system: Windows O-windows-7 OS: Windows 7 or Windows Server 2008 R2 or etc. S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. T-libs Relevant to the library team, which will review and decide on the PR/issue.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ants